Lehigh Defense Controlled Chaos 22 caliber 55 grain copper HPBT lead-free bullets deliver controlled fragmentation for hunters and precision shooters who need predictable terminal performance without lead. Machined from solid copper rather than formed or swaged, these projectiles are built to fragment at a predetermined depth, creating multiple wound channels and a large temporary cavity while maintaining a separate base for continued penetration along the original trajectory. The result is extensive trauma on target with minimal over-penetration—ideal for hunters who demand clean, reliable performance and shooters operating in lead-free zones.
The Controlled Chaos design originated from animal control professionals seeking a .22 caliber round that would deliver maximum effectiveness at the central nervous system while minimizing pass-through energy. After evaluating copper matrix frangible alternatives, Lehigh engineered these bullets to provide superior penetration depth and particle control compared to conventional lead-free options.
